There are two ungraded FS road climbs that I know of that are good first 4x4 rides for newbies and stock jeeps.

Frosty Mountain - this is a turn off of the road between Amicalola Lodge and Nimblewell Gap.  At the top are the remains of an old fire lookout tower.

Hawk Mountain - mild rocky climb, with a couple of small ledges at the top.  There's an old helipad there.  It's off FS69 between Winding Stair Gap and the fish hatchery.
